    Its not hard to pick on most secondaries, let alone this one, if you're not generating enough of a pass rush to force a throw that's not in rhythm.

    When Luck was pressured yestereday, or even just forced out of the pocket some, the results were usually favorable for the Texans. When he had time to drop back and survey, he was dropping dimes.

    The hurry up really changed the tempo of their offense yesterday... and certainly got them 17 points in less than one quarter. Yes, while the defense did step up and hold them scoreless in the 4th, some of that was the Colts could no longer use the hurry up as they wanted to milk clock... I am somewhat concerned that they just basically outlined a blueprint of how to stymie this defense.
